¡Hola! Si estás leyendo esto, es probable que te encuentres frente a una de las experiencias más frustrantes para cualquier usuario de ordenador: una pantalla azul de la muerte. Y no cualquier pantalla azul, sino una que te saluda con el enigmático código de error 0xc0000017 en el entorno de recuperación. Sabemos lo que se siente: el corazón se acelera, la mente se llena de preguntas y el miedo a perder información valiosa se hace presente. Pero respira hondo, porque no estás solo en esto. 🫂 Este percance es más común de lo que piensas y, lo que es aún mejor, ¡tiene una solución! En este artículo, vamos a desglosar este problema paso a paso y te guiaremos hacia la respuesta que necesitas para que tu equipo vuelva a la normalidad. ¿Listo para recuperar el control? ¡Vamos a ello! 🚀
🚨 ¿Qué significa exactamente el error 0xc0000017 y por qué aparece?
Cuando tu ordenador te muestra el error 0xc0000017, lo que realmente te está diciendo es: „No hay suficiente memoria disponible para crear un dispositivo de disco RAM”. Ahora bien, antes de que empieces a preocuparte por la RAM física de tu equipo, permítenos explicarlo. Este mensaje, en la mayoría de los casos, no se refiere a que tus módulos de memoria estén fallando. En realidad, apunta a un problema con la forma en que tu sistema operativo Windows gestiona la información de arranque. 💡
Windows utiliza una parte de tu memoria RAM para crear un „disco RAM” temporal. Este disco es esencial para cargar los archivos de instalación o recuperación necesarios cuando intentas reparar o reinstalar el sistema operativo. El verdadero culpable detrás del error 0xc0000017 suele ser el BCD (Boot Configuration Data). El BCD es una base de datos vital que contiene las opciones de arranque que el gestor de arranque de Windows utiliza para iniciar el sistema operativo. Si hay entradas corruptas o incorrectas dentro del BCD que identifican ciertas áreas de la memoria como „malas” o „no utilizables” (incluso si no lo son), Windows no podrá crear ese disco RAM necesario, lo que resulta en esta temida pantalla azul.
En pocas palabras, el sistema cree erróneamente que una porción de tu RAM está defectuosa o reservada, impidiendo las operaciones de recuperación o instalación. Es un fallo lógico, no necesariamente un fallo de hardware. Entender esto es el primer paso para encontrar la solución adecuada. 🧠
🚫 Síntomas y la frustración que genera
Los síntomas de este error son bastante claros: tu sistema se niega a iniciar correctamente y, en su lugar, te redirige al entorno de recuperación, donde te recibe con el mensaje de error 0xc0000017 y una pantalla azul. Intentar reinstalar Windows desde un USB o DVD a menudo termina en el mismo callejón sin salida. Este ciclo de fallos puede ser increíblemente desalentador. 😩
La frustración se agudiza porque te sientes atrapado. No puedes arrancar el sistema, no puedes reinstalarlo, y las opciones de recuperación habituales parecen ineficaces. Muchas personas, al ver un mensaje relacionado con la memoria, piensan inmediatamente en un fallo de hardware costoso o en la pérdida irrecuperable de sus datos. La buena noticia es que, en la mayoría de los escenarios, esto no es así. La solución suele ser un procedimiento de software, lo que significa que tus datos probablemente estén seguros y que tu cartera no sufrirá un impacto significativo. 💪
🛠️ La solución principal: Editando el BCD a través del Símbolo del sistema
La estrategia más efectiva para superar el error 0xc0000017 implica modificar las entradas del BCD para eliminar las referencias a la „memoria defectuosa” que están causando el conflicto. Esto se hace a través del Símbolo del sistema dentro del entorno de recuperación de Windows. No te preocupes si no eres un experto; te guiaremos por cada paso. ✅
Pasos detallados para corregir el error:
1️⃣ Accede al entorno de recuperación de Windows
Tu primer objetivo es llegar al entorno de recuperación avanzado. ¿Cómo?
- Si tu ordenador intenta arrancar pero falla repetidamente (generalmente 2-3 veces), Windows debería, por sí solo, iniciar el Entorno de Recuperación Automática.
- Si no es así, o si tu equipo se congela en el error, puedes forzarlo. Arranca tu ordenador y, justo cuando veas el logo de Windows, mantén presionado el botón de encendido hasta que se apague. Repite este proceso 2 o 3 veces. El sistema debería reconocer que algo va mal y mostrarte opciones de reparación.
- Alternativamente, si tienes un medio de instalación de Windows (USB o DVD), arranca desde él. En la primera pantalla, selecciona tu idioma y región, y luego, en lugar de „Instalar ahora”, elige la opción „Reparar tu equipo” que suele aparecer en la esquina inferior izquierda.
Una vez en el entorno de recuperación, navega por las opciones hasta encontrar „Solucionar problemas” (Troubleshoot) y luego „Opciones avanzadas” (Advanced options).
2️⃣ Abre el Símbolo del sistema
Dentro de „Opciones avanzadas”, busca y selecciona „Símbolo del sistema” (Command Prompt). Es posible que se te pida que elijas una cuenta de usuario y que introduzcas la contraseña. Hazlo para continuar.
3️⃣ Identifica y elimina las entradas de memoria defectuosa
Una vez en la ventana del Símbolo del sistema (verás una interfaz de texto en negro), introduce el siguiente comando y presiona Enter para visualizar todas las entradas del BCD, incluyendo las de memoria:
bcdedit /enum all
Analiza la salida de este comando. Busca una sección que mencione „badmemory” o entradas que parezcan inusuales. Lo más probable es que encuentres una entrada específica que indica „badmemory” con un identificador único (GUID) o simplemente como `{badmemory}`. El error 0xc0000017 se asocia directamente con esta entrada.
Cuando la hayas identificado, el siguiente paso es eliminarla. Con un identificador GUID, el comando sería algo como `bcdedit /deletevalue {x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x} badmemory`. Sin embargo, en la mayoría de los casos para este error, la entrada es genérica. Introduce el siguiente comando tal cual y presiona Enter:
bcdedit /deletevalue {badmemory}
Si el comando se ejecuta con éxito, verás un mensaje de confirmación que indica que la operación ha finalizado correctamente. Esto elimina la referencia errónea a la memoria „defectuosa” del BCD, permitiendo que Windows cree el RAMdisk sin problemas. Si, por alguna razón, recibes un mensaje de error como „el elemento no se encuentra”, es posible que la entrada ya no exista o que su identificador sea diferente. En ese caso, asegúrate de haberla tecleado correctamente y revisa la salida de `bcdedit /enum all` una vez más.
4️⃣ Sal y reinicia tu equipo
Una vez que el comando se haya ejecutado satisfactoriamente, escribe `exit` y presiona Enter para cerrar el Símbolo del sistema. Luego, selecciona la opción para „Continuar” (Exit and continue to Windows) o „Reiniciar” (Restart) si estás en un medio de instalación. Tu ordenador debería intentar arrancar con normalidad. ¡Con un poco de suerte, tu sistema operativo se cargará sin el temido mensaje de error!
La paciencia y la precisión son tus mejores aliadas cuando trabajas con la línea de comandos. Un pequeño error tipográfico puede llevar a resultados inesperados, así que asegúrate de escribir los comandos exactamente como se indican.
🔄 ¿Qué hacer si la solución principal no funciona? (Soluciones alternativas)
Aunque la solución anterior resuelve la mayoría de los casos del error 0xc0000017, existen situaciones en las que el problema persiste o tiene un origen ligeramente distinto. No te desesperes; aquí te presentamos otras vías de acción: ⚠️
1. Comprobación de la memoria RAM (Hardware)
Aunque dijimos que el error rara vez es por RAM física, no está de más descartarlo. Si tienes varios módulos de RAM, prueba a retirarlos y volver a insertarlos firmemente. Si el problema continúa, intenta arrancar con un solo módulo a la vez para identificar si alguno está defectuoso. Si tienes la posibilidad, prueba con un módulo de memoria RAM que sepas que funciona correctamente. Una memoria RAM con fallos graves puede impedir que el sistema reserve memoria para el RAMdisk.
2. Reparar el MBR y el BCD
A veces, el BCD en sí mismo o el Master Boot Record (MBR) pueden estar severamente corruptos. Desde el Símbolo del sistema (como en el paso 1), puedes intentar reconstruirlos:
bootrec /fixmbr
bootrec /fixboot
bootrec /rebuildbcd
(esto buscará instalaciones de Windows y te pedirá que las añadas al BCD)
Reinicia después de ejecutar estos comandos.
3. Ejecuta CHKDSK y SFC/DISM
Los errores en el disco duro o en los archivos del sistema también pueden desencadenar problemas de arranque. Utiliza estas herramientas desde el Símbolo del sistema:
chkdsk /f /r
(esto podría tardar un tiempo y requerirá reiniciar)sfc /scannow
(revisa y repara archivos del sistema)dism /online /cleanup-image /restorehealth
(para reparar la imagen de Windows, puede que necesites un medio de instalación si no arranca „online”)
Si no puedes arrancar Windows, el comando DISM necesitará que especifiques el origen de los archivos. Es mejor intentarlo una vez recuperado el sistema.
4. Desactiva el arranque rápido (Fast Boot) en la BIOS/UEFI
En ocasiones, la función de arranque rápido de la BIOS/UEFI puede generar conflictos al iniciar el sistema. Accede a la configuración de tu BIOS/UEFI (normalmente presionando F2, Supr, F10 o F12 durante el arranque inicial) y busca la opción „Fast Boot” o „Arranque rápido” para desactivarla. Guarda los cambios y reinicia.
5. Restaura o reinstala Windows
Si todas las opciones anteriores fallan, es posible que la instalación de Windows esté demasiado dañada. Considera las siguientes opciones (¡siempre haciendo una copia de seguridad antes, si es posible!):
- Restauración del sistema: Si tienes puntos de restauración, intenta volver a un estado anterior del sistema desde las „Opciones avanzadas” del entorno de recuperación.
- Reinstalación limpia de Windows: Esta es la opción más drástica, pero garantiza un sistema fresco. Necesitarás un medio de instalación de Windows. Recuerda que esto borrará todos los datos de tu disco duro principal. 💾
🛡️ Medidas preventivas: ¡Más vale prevenir que curar!
Una vez que hayas resuelto el error 0xc0000017, es crucial adoptar algunas prácticas para evitar futuras complicaciones y garantizar la estabilidad de tu sistema. 💡
- Copia de seguridad regular: Esta es la regla de oro. Utiliza servicios en la nube o discos externos para guardar tus archivos más importantes. Un sistema no arranca puede ser un problema, pero perder tus fotos o documentos es una tragedia.
- Actualiza tu sistema operativo y controladores: Mantén Windows y todos tus controladores (especialmente los de la placa base, gráficos y chipset) al día. Las actualizaciones a menudo incluyen correcciones de errores y mejoras de estabilidad.
- Apagado adecuado: Evita apagar tu equipo de forma brusca. Siempre usa la opción de „Apagar” de Windows para que el sistema pueda cerrar todos los procesos correctamente y evitar corrupción de archivos.
- Monitorea la salud del disco: Utiliza herramientas como CrystalDiskInfo o la propia herramienta de Windows para verificar la salud de tu disco duro. Un disco que empieza a fallar puede causar una miríada de problemas de arranque.
- Evita instalaciones y desinstalaciones frecuentes: Si bien no es una prohibición, un exceso de programas instalados y desinstalados puede dejar rastros en el registro y en los archivos del sistema que, a largo plazo, podrían generar inestabilidad.
💪 Conclusión: El poder del conocimiento y la perseverancia
Enfrentarse a una pantalla azul es, sin duda, una experiencia descorazonadora. Sin embargo, como hemos visto con el error 0xc0000017, muchos de estos problemas, que a primera vista parecen complejos y desalentadores, a menudo tienen soluciones lógicas y relativamente sencillas. Este incidente es un claro ejemplo de cómo un pequeño ajuste en la configuración de software puede devolver la vida a tu ordenador, ahorrándote tiempo, dinero y muchísimos dolores de cabeza. Nuestra experiencia nos indica que la mayoría de los usuarios pueden resolver este tipo de fallos por sí mismos, armados con la información correcta y un poco de paciencia. 🙏
Esperamos que esta guía detallada te haya proporcionado la confianza y las herramientas necesarias para superar este desafío. Recuerda, el mantenimiento preventivo y la comprensión básica de cómo funciona tu sistema son tus mejores defensas contra futuros problemas. ¡Tu ordenador y tú sois un equipo formidable! ¡Hasta la próxima! 🚀